Norbert is unlike any other dog in the world. The tiny mixed pooch stands at only seven inches tall, but the impact he has had on other's lives is anything but small. Norbert is a therapy dog he was specifically trained to help people in hospitals,
senior living centers, or wherever else a loving face might be needed.
Therapy dogs are not the same as service dogs, although they share some qualities. Service dogs prepare to help individuals with specific needs, such as people who are
blind or physically disabled. Therapy dogs are trained to provide comfort to victims in various environments, and they're taught to deal with loud noises or
unfamiliar terrain.
